the car is a eg hatch with b16a and b16a tranny swap
Is transmission bracket mount really necessary?
after i have done the swap.i dont install that bracket (#15 and #12 and #19 show in the pic below)
the reason i dont install it back on is because one of my friends said that bracket is not really necessary.i thought it is there for a reason otherwise honda would not have designed it.
so.do u guys have it installed or it is not really necessary and what does that backet do acutally?cause the car is already got a tranny mount.
and also i dont install the ac bracket side either.(#18 and #14)

They are Tourque Mounts and yes you need them. They help support the engine and not let it move under heavy loads back and forth.
